SharePoint properties
Note:
The Edit client properties, and then click .
properties can be configured on the NetBackup web UI. On the left pane, select . Select the Windows clients. From the Actions menu, selectThe SharePoint properties apply to currently selected Windows clients to protect SharePoint Server installations.
The SharePoint dialog box contains the following properties.
Table: SharePoint dialog box properties
Property | Description |
---|---|
Domain\User name | Specifies the domain and the user name for the account you want to use to log on to SharePoint (DOMAIN\user name). In 10.0 and later, credentials are stored in the Credential Management System (CMS). See Reviewing the auto-discovered mappings in Host Management. See Configuring the account that logs on to the SharePoint application server. |
Password | Specifies the password for the account. |
Consistency check before backup | Specifies the consistency checks to perform on the SQL Server databases before NetBackup begins a backup operation. These checks are performed for both server-directed and user-directed backups. If you choose to perform a consistency check, you can select . NetBackup then continues to perform the backup if the consistency check fails.See Performing consistency checks with NetBackup for SharePoint Server backups. |
SharePoint granular restore proxy host | For any VMware backups that protect Federated SharePoint configurations, provide the name of the back-end SQL server. This server acts as the granular restore proxy host for the catalog hosts (front-end servers in the farm). See Configuring the granular proxy host for Federated SharePoint configurations with VMware. |
